Lakers forward Artest recalls costly 'Malice'

Published on Thursday, November 19, 2009
By LA Daily News Staff Writer

As anniversaries go, this isn't one to be celebrated.

Because it's hard for anyone, let alone Ron Artest, to forget what happened at the Palace of Auburn Hills five years ago Thursday.

It's even harder for Artest to forget what it cost him.

While Artest says that he's put the incident behind him and rarely thinks about it, he still harbors some bitterness at how the situation unfolded, how it has been subsequently portrayed in the media, and what it cost him financially.

"I don't really care what people think of me," he said. "People judge you."
